Topic: How do i upgrade my old units?

Say i have learnt certain technology, and i can upgrade to better units. But i notice after creating the new units, the old units aren't upgraded. DO i need to disband them? Or is there a way to upgrade them?

Ctrl U on each unit from at the start of its move will give you the choice to upgrade individual units, once you've designed an upgrade. You can also upgrade in the workshop, by designing the upgrade, then going back to the old unit class, clicking on it and hitting upgrade. You can't upgrade across platforms - for instance rover to hovertank or infactry to rover. Also, needlejets without the SAM special ability are not upgradable to SAM needlejets.Keep two things in mind: If you are upgrading to a new weapon or armor that you haven't used before, you have to build a prototype unit of any kind with that weapon or armor, or the upgrade cost is outrageous. Also, it is more expensive to upgrade in several steps, so only upgrade when you get a big increase in capability. |

In addition, you can't upgrade down. So a 2-5-1 unit can't be upgraded to a 1-8-1 unit.As has been mentioned, you can't change unit types. The various types are: Combat land unit vs. artillery unit Non-combat SAM needlejet vs. regular needlejet In addition, units can't be upgraded to psi armor/weapon.
